// DEDUPE_MATCH_THRESHOLD sets the minimum similarity score at
// which the Harrowgate merge engine treats two customer records
// as duplicates. Lowering it below 0.87 previously merged distinct
// households sharing a surname, which required a manual unmerge
// campaign. Future maintainers: change this only alongside a
// replay of the golden-pair fixture set. The fixture set was
// validated against the build noted below.

session token of kahag-bawip = htk6_729d08

## LiftLab Sim — Env Vars

Quick notes before the sync: the elevator-dispatch simulator (LiftLab) now reads all tuning knobs from the environment instead of that crusty YAML file. Set LIFTLAB_CAR_COUNT and LIFTLAB_FLOOR_MAX before booting, or the scheduler defaults to a sad two-car, five-floor building. LIFTLAB_TICK_MS controls sim speed; keep it above 50 locally unless you enjoy fan noise. The replay uploader also needs auth to push runs to the Hoistboard dashboard. Add the following line to your .env to enable uploads:

sealed setting: LEDGER_TOKEN20=6148d35bbb480b0ab79e

Welcome to the Ardent Row facility. Visiting contractors who need spare hardware — cables, rack rails, replacement fans — should use the storage room on Level 2, beside the freight lift. Please log every item you take on the clipboard inside the door, including quantity and the job reference. Do not remove anything tagged with an orange label, as those parts are reserved for the Quillon upgrade. The storage room door is fitted with a keypad that accepts the contractor access code below.

door code, tajof-kageg: bdg-QVDCE-3